About Esmee...

Exercise has always been my passion, but it became my purpose over 20 years ago when I discovered how it could transform both the body and mind. What began as a personal journey to improve my own fitness quickly grew into a deep desire to help others feel stronger, healthier, and more connected to themselves.

From my early days as an Exercise to Music instructor running weight management classes, to teaching Pilates and incorporating yoga into my practice, I’ve dedicated my career to guiding people in their journey of mindful movement.

In 2000, I was introduced to the Pilates Method, which completely changed my approach to exercise. I experienced its physical and mental benefits firsthand and felt compelled to share this transformative experience with others.

I qualified as a Pilates Mat Work Instructor through the London Pilates Institute in 2003 and have been refining my teaching ever since. My training in yoga complements this journey, allowing me to blend the mindfulness and flow of yoga with the core strength and alignment principles of Pilates, creating a holistic approach to well-being.

I am also a hospital social worker and Practice Educator, where I support social work students. These roles have given me valuable insights into helping individuals navigate various life stages and challenges. Additionally, as a member of the Association of Coaching, I serve as a well-being and emotional intelligence coach, assisting organisations in enhancing employee well-being and engagement.
